Anticorrosive plastic-coated spiral steel pipe structure
Technical Field
The utility model relates to a spiral steel pipe field specifically is an anticorrosive plastic-coated spiral steel pipe structure.
Background
Spiral steel pipe is very common, is the pipeline of transport liquid and gas, and from prior art, ordinary spiral steel pipe is simple steel pipe, when rivers or the gas flow through, can't change under the condition that velocity of flow and pressure size are different, has the impact scheduling problem to follow-up part.

In the figure: 1. an anti-corrosion coating; 2. a steel pipe; 3. a threaded hole; 4. a pipe orifice; 5. a buffer plate; 6. a spring; 7. a groove; 8. a rubber stopper; 9. a rotating shaft; 10. a baffle plate; 11. an elastic cord; 12. a support; 13. a telescopic rod; 14. and (7) connecting rings.

Wherein, the connecting ring 14 is of an annular structure, the inner wall of the connecting ring 14 is welded with the outer side of the pipe orifice 4, and the connecting ring 14 is uniformly provided with threaded holes 3 to prevent water flow from entering.
Wherein, 2 internally mounted of steel pipe has buffer board 5, and has the space between the buffer board 5, and the screw thread form slotted hole is constituteed in the space between the buffer board 5, and 2 outsides of steel pipe scribble anticorrosive coating 1, increase corrosion protection.
In summary, when the utility model is used, the baffle plate 10 arranged at the position of the pipe orifice 4 can rotate the rotating shaft 9, when liquid and gas flow through the steel pipe 2, the baffle plate 10 has a certain buffer purpose to prevent the flow rate of water flow and air flow from being too large, impact is generated on subsequent components, the combination of the telescopic rod 13 and the elastic rope 11 is utilized to generate buffering force, buffering is increased again, the bracket 12 is utilized to support, a groove 7 is arranged in the steel pipe 2, a buffer plate 5 is arranged in the groove 7, the buffer plate 5 and the steel pipe 2 are supported by a spring 6, when the internal pressure of the steel pipe 2 is small, the buffer plate 5 rebounds by the spring 6 to enable the buffer plate 5 to bounce, the internal diameter of the steel pipe 2 is reduced, the flow velocity is increased, when pressure is too big, buffer plate 5 pushes down for the inside diameter of steel pipe 2 increases, alleviates steel pipe 2 internal pressure.
